Transaction 340738299eeb5a072fb4fad533a6942bcb48e012b0b6d17c6a32deeec2ba0cbc
1 Input
1 Output
-
340738299eeb5a072fb4fad533a6942bcb48e012b0b6d17c6a32deeec2ba0cbc:0
- value
- 366357
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72a6d607e127bf6246188f50a9a7fa92d268bb2d OP_EQUAL
- address
- 3C9EpPHAritFkgnwrbzMpP6Ytgs6ADqyjb